I live in a small town of Perast
>Matija Zmajević (also Matej Zmajević, in Russia Matvei Khristoforovich Zmayevich Russian: Maтвeй Хpиcтoфopoвич Змaeвич; January 6, 1680 – August 23, 1735) was an admiral of the Russian Baltic Fleet and the shipbuilder of Tsar Peter the Great.

This guy was born here.

I live in a town called Udine. It hosted the most important jacquerie happened during italian renaissance. It also hosted the HQ of the kingdom's army during WW1, thus earning the nickname of "war capital".

well, here in lake Como are prices at bars and such are similar to Switzerland, the other lakes have Milan's prices.
If you want a more exciting experience (also cheaper) check out Lake Garda, Sirmione deserves a day, such a beautiful little town (but can be very touristic in summer)
